Successfully reported this slideshow.
We use your LinkedIn profile and activity data to personalize ads and to show you more relevant ads. You can change your ad preferences anytime.

Arquitetura em Projetos Ágeis

68 views

Published on

Palestra de Arquitetura de Software

Published in: Software
  • Be the first to comment

  • Be the first to like this

Arquitetura em Projetos Ágeis

  1. 1. Anderson Diniz Hummel Instagram: anderson_hummel_ Twitter: anderson_hummel Linkedin: andersonhummel ARQUITETURA DE SOFTWARE ÁGIL goo.gl/jBeyy8
  2. 2. ahummel@adaptworks.com.br EU COMO, ... QUERO/DESEJO APRENDER SOBRE... PORQUE ...
  3. 3. Anderson Diniz Hummel Instagram: anderson_hummel_ Twitter: anderson_hummel Linkedin: andersonhummel #AGILEARCHITECTURECANV AS
  4. 4. ahummel@adaptworks.com.br
  5. 5. ahummel@adaptworks.com.br Qual é o seu projeto atual?
  6. 6. ahummel@adaptworks.com.br PagGateway
  7. 7. ahummel@adaptworks.com.br Qual é a arquitetura do seu projeto?
  8. 8. ahummel@adaptworks.com.br PagGateway
  9. 9. ahummel@adaptworks.com.br #CADEMINHADUPLA
  10. 10. ahummel@adaptworks.com.br Requisito Não Funcional
  11. 11. ahummel@adaptworks.com.br Performance Disponibilidade Segurança Reusabilidade Testabilidade Extensibilidade Usabilidade Modificabilidade
  12. 12. ahummel@adaptworks.com.br Qual é o RNF Chave?
  13. 13.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99%
  14. 14. ahummel@adaptworks.com.br Como resolve o RNF atualmente?
  15. 15.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ance
  16. 16. ahummel@adaptworks.com.br Quem é seu time?
  17. 17.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ance 1 Analista 3 Dev 1 Tester 1 Arqu 1 Design
  18. 18. ahummel@adaptworks.com.br Quais artefatos são gerados?
  19. 19.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ance 1 Analista 3 Dev 1 Tester 1 Arqu 1 Design Prototipo UC CT Arquitetura Aceite
  20. 20. ahummel@adaptworks.com.br Como melhorar a produtividade?
  21. 21.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ance 1 Analista 3 Dev 1 Tester 1 Arqu 1 Design Prototipo UC CT Arquitetura Aceite IC DA
  22. 22. ahummel@adaptworks.com.br Como melhorar a qualidade?
  23. 23.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ance 1 Analista 3 Dev 1 Tester 1 Arqu 1 Design Prototipo UC CT Arquitetura Aceite IC DA TDD Testes Regressão
  24. 24. ahummel@adaptworks.com.br Quais as melhorias?
  25. 25. ahummel@adaptworks.com.br PagGateway Disponibilidade: 99% Redundância ativa Heart Beat Load Balance 1 Analista 3 Dev 1 Tester 1 Arqu 1 Design Prototipo UC CT Arquitetura Aceite Continuous Integration ORM TDD Testes Regressão User Story
  26. 26. ahummel@adaptworks.com.br
  27. 27. Anderson Diniz Hummel Instagram: anderson_hummel_ Twitter: anderson_hummel Linkedin: andersonhummel LEARNING CANVAS
  28. 28. ahummel@adaptworks.com.br
  29. 29. ahummel@adaptworks.com.br Como fazer melhores arquiteturas? Como fazer melhores arquiteturas?
  30. 30. ahummel@adaptworks.com.br
  31. 31. ahummel@adaptworks.com.br Facilitators of the process Askers - Your Group Sharers Name of Each One
  32. 32. ahummel@adaptworks.com.br
  33. 33. ahummel@adaptworks.com.br
  34. 34. ahummel@adaptworks.com.br
  35. 35. ahummel@adaptworks.com.br
  36. 36. ahummel@adaptworks.com.br
  37. 37. Anderson Diniz Hummel Instagram: anderson_hummel_ Twitter: anderson_hummel Linkedin: andersonhummel adapt.works learning30.cogoo.gl/DvcD2M ARQUITETURA DE SOFTWARE ÁGIL goo.gl/ILeRkU

×